    looking for a decent kilt belt

    Can anyone recommend a place where I can find a kilt belt and buckle here in the states. Some of the prices at the online stores are a bit steep plus you have to add shipping and import duty if you get a genuine Scottish product.

    The question begs many other questions. what type of wear, formal or daily use, color, Are you looking for a "traditional" belt or more modern. Something with an Elvis style buckle or not. There have been a bunch of threads here on this topic try a thread search. I know some people have had good luck at Home Depot, and Walmart, I picked up a decent belt at HM for 15 bucks.
